Key Features of Financial Tracking Tools

When exploring financial apps, it’s crucial to look for specific features that enhance usability and effectiveness. Here are some key elements to consider:

Advertisements
Advertisements
  • User-friendly interface: The best apps prioritize ease of use. An intuitive design helps you navigate effortlessly, making the process of inputting information less daunting. For example, an app that allows you to link your bank accounts and automatically categorizes transactions can save you time and prevent errors.
  • Goal-setting options: Look for tools that let you define and track specific financial milestones. For instance, if you wish to save for a down payment on a house, a good app will help you set that target and visualize your progress, motivating you to stay on track.
  • Budgeting capabilities: Features that help you create and stick to a budget are essential. An app that allows you to allocate funds to various spending categories—such as groceries, entertainment, and savings—empowers you to manage your finances wisely and avoid overspending.
  • Real-time data: Instant updates on transactions provide valuable insight. For instance, receiving notifications when you make a purchase helps you remain conscious of your spending habits, allowing for timely adjustments when necessary.

Popular Financial Apps

Some popular apps include:

  • Mint: Great for budgeting and tracking spending. Mint aggregates your financial information in one place, offering a comprehensive view of your expenses and allowing you to set budgets across various categories.
  • YNAB (You Need a Budget): Focuses on proactive budgeting strategies. This app is particularly useful for individuals looking to take charge of their financial situations through detailed budgeting lessons and community support.
  • Personal Capital: Ideal for investment tracking alongside budgeting. This tool not only helps you track your daily finances but also provides insights into your investments, allowing you to plan for long-term wealth accumulation.

Integration Capabilities

Another critical factor to consider is how well the app integrates with your existing financial accounts. Many top financial management tools allow users to link their bank accounts, credit cards, and investment accounts for automatic transaction tracking and real-time updates. This feature can significantly reduce the time you spend on data entry and improve the accuracy of your financial assessments.

Moreover, integration extends beyond just accounts. Some apps synchronize with external budgeting tools or investment platforms, creating a seamless financial ecosystem where data flows smoothly. This not only enhances the user experience but also provides a holistic view of your financial health. For example, an app like Personal Capital offers robust integration capabilities, allowing users to track their investments alongside general spending.

Budgeting Apps

If your primary financial goal is budgeting, several apps excel in this area. Mint is one of the most well-known budgeting tools and offers a user-friendly interface, allowing you to link all your bank accounts and credit cards. With Mint, you can set budgets for different categories, track your spending, and even receive personalized tips to save money. Another great option is You Need A Budget (YNAB), which follows a zero-based budgeting approach. This method encourages users to give every dollar a job, leading to smarter spending and saving habits.

Investment Tracking Tools

For those focusing on building wealth through investments, apps like Personal Capital and Robinhood stand out. Personal Capital not only allows you to track your investments but also provides in-depth analysis tools, helping you understand asset allocation and performance over time. It’s particularly useful for retirement planning, offering features that project future returns based on your current investments. On the other hand, Robinhood is ideal for beginners looking to dive into stock trading. Its commission-free trading model makes it an attractive choice for those wanting to take an active role in managing their investment portfolios.

Debt Reduction Tools

If paying off debt is a top priority, consider using apps like Undebt.it or Debt Payoff Planner. Undebt.it allows you to input multiple debts and customize a repayment plan using various strategies, such as the snowball or avalanche methods. This app will track your progress and keep you motivated by visually representing your debt reduction journey. Meanwhile, Debt Payoff Planner provides a straightforward interface to input your debts, suggested payment plans, and projected payoff dates, making it an excellent choice for users seeking a simple yet effective way to manage their debt repayment.

Goal Setting and Saving Apps

Goal setting is vital for long-term financial success. Apps like Qapital and Chime specialize in helping users save for specific goals. Qapital’s unique feature allows you to set rules for automatic saving. For instance, you can set a rule that rounds up each purchase to the nearest dollar and saves the difference. This gamified approach fosters savings in a fun and stress-free way. Chime, on the other hand, not only helps you save by automatically rounding up your transactions but also offers a high-yield savings account that calculates interest on your savings, driving you to accelerate towards your financial goals faster.
